This is true. Down in Miami, I once had both windshield wipers fail in a tropical storm. (if you've ever driven in a gale on the freeway, you know the situation)

I pulled into a gas station. The attendant couldn't make a repair, so he applied Rain-X, and told me to drive like a bat outta hell. With Rain-X the rain drops turn into "beads" the faster you drive the faster they flow off the windshield.

I swear I can see much better with Rain-X than with a good pair of blades. In fact once I apply a new coat of Rain-X I only use the blades in a light drizzle.
